This hike was suggested by our friends Katy and Marlin. It starts at the turn off to La Luz Trail and makes a loop into Jaral Canyon. It is a short trail, 2.5 miles round trip, perfect for a winter mid-day hike. Although the slopes look bare in the picture above, we did encourter a fair amount of snow that allowed us to try out our cleats. Pyramid Peak is in the background.
The return loop followed a ridge with spectacular views and steep canyon walls.
